Four people were killed and at least nine others injured late Monday night after a Brihanmumbai Electric Supply and Transport (BEST) bus reversed into commuters near the bus depot outside Bhandup West railway station in Mumbai, police said. The bus driver has been detained for questioning.
The accident occurred around 10:05 pm when the area was crowded with office-goers returning home. Preliminary information suggests the bus was reversing within the depot premises when it rammed into a car and pedestrians standing nearby, triggering panic.
Police said the bus moved backwards unexpectedly and struck several people near the station entrance. Four victims died on the spot or were declared dead on arrival at hospitals, while nine others sustained injuries.

Emergency response teams rushed the injured to nearby hospitals using 108 ambulances. Officials said some of the injured are in critical condition.
Personnel from Mumbai Police, the Fire Brigade, and the BEST undertaking reached the spot soon after the incident. Rescue teams pulled victims trapped under the bus and cleared the area to restore traffic movement.
A case has been registered, and an investigation is underway to ascertain whether the crash was caused by driver negligence or a mechanical failure. Police said a detailed mechanical inspection of the bus and statements from witnesses will determine the exact cause.
